Dan Roleda is a Filipino lawyer and politician. He ran for senator in the May 13, 2019 election under the United Nationalist Alliance Party but he failed to win.

Work Experiences
2001-2010 – Presidential Assistant for Foreign Investments, Arroyo Administration
1998-2001 – ALAB Party list Representative
1992-1998 – Councilor, 4th District of Manila
1978-1981 – Free Legal Assistance Officer, Department of Labor and Employment
Affiliations
* Deputy Secretary-General, United Nationalist Alliance Party
* Long-time ally of former Vice President Jejomar Binay
